Brendan Bottcher (Edmonton, AB) won 6-2 over Sven Michel (Adelboden, SUI) in the Final of the German Masters, held January 23 - 25, 2015 in Hamburg, Germany. To advance to the championship game, Bottcher won 5-1 over Felix Schulze (Hamburg, GER) in the semifinals of the 2015 German Masters in Hamburg, Germany; and won 10-2 over Tomi Rantamaki (Hyvinkaa, FIN) in the quarterfinals. of the 2015 German Masters in Hamburg, Germany;
 
Bottcher finished 4-0 in the 16-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Bottcher defeated Jiri Snitil (Prague, CZE) 5-3, then won 6-3 against Stefan Staehli (Gstaad, SUI) and 6-4 against Christian Bangerter (Bern, SUI). Bottcher won 6-3 against David Murdoch (Stirling, SCO) in their final qualifying round match.
 
For winning the German Masters Championship title, Bottcher earned 15.800 world rankings points along with the $8,472CDN first prize cheque, moving up 2 spots the World Ranking Standings into 17th place overall with 124.849 total points. Bottcher ranks 11th overall on the Year-to-Date rankings with 91.220 points earned so far this season.
